Assembly with 4 Attenuators 5-1000 MHz | 0-63dB x 1dB | 75PA-090

JFW Model #: 75PA-090
Impedance: 75 Ohms
Configuration: 4 Attenuators
Attenuator Type: Solid-state step attenuators
dB Total: 63 dB
dB Step: 1 dB
Frequency Start: 5 MHz
Frequency Stop: 1000 MHz
Manual Control: Momentary Lever Switch
Remote Control: Ethernet, RS-232

Description

Model 75PA-090 is a 75 Ohm benchtop attenuator assembly containing four solid-state step attenuators.  The attenuators have attenuation range of 0 to 63dB by 1dB steps and operate at 5-1000 MHz.  The attenuators can be controlled manually or remotely.  The attenuation setting for each attenuator is displayed on the front panel.  The displayed attenuation values are updated immediately for each manual set or remote set.  If you run a remote test script you will be able to watch the changing dB values in real time as the script executes.  The attenuator assembly is available with F female 75 Ohm coaxial RF connectors.  The RF connectors are located on the front panel.  The RF connectors are not designated as input/output because the attenuators are bi-directional.

Manual Attenuator Control
On the front panel there are four manual lever switches.  Each lever switch controls an attenuator.  The lever can be used to adjust the attenuation up/down.  The lever is a momentary type switch so you can “tap to step” or “hold to jog”.  The current dB setting for each attenuator is displayed on the front panel directly above its corresponding lever switch.  If there is a remotely connected user that is changing attenuation values, you will see all of those changes displayed on the front panel as they happen.

Remote Attenuator Control
This attenuator assembly can be remotely controlled via an Ethernet connection or a serial connection (i.e. RS-232).  The network interface can be set in either DHCP mode or Fixed Address mode.  We ship all new test systems from the factory in DHCP mode.  A RS-232 connection to the test system is made using a null modem type serial cable.  Baud rates up to 155200 Baud are available.

Remote Command Set
The firmware manual for our latest generation firmware is available for download.  This manual lists all of our remote commands with command syntax and examples.  Our firmware uses simple ASCII formatted remote commands.  If you are connected to a JFW test system and send the HELP command, it will respond back with a list of all remote commands for that specific test system.
